Transaction 103e838d69771693b2aa1bbc6a606475347594843bc8d44658898027cf305652

1 Input
2 Outputs
  • 103e838d69771693b2aa1bbc6a606475347594843bc8d44658898027cf305652:0
  • value  100000
    address  2NAbNxxaaR16Cg9U97ABpKhHHpSRgtrBgJU
  • 103e838d69771693b2aa1bbc6a606475347594843bc8d44658898027cf305652:1
  • value  22650000
    address  n1fZ8WsFRD598j6TCVPcfNjkmsvKDJ2rjg